http://people.eku.edu/ritchisong/birdrespiration.html WebBirds have nine air sacs: two cervical, an unpaired clavicular, two cranial thoracic, two caudal thoracic, and two abdominal air sacs. The air sacs are thin-walled structures composed of …

WebThere are nine air sacs. They are a median interclavicular, a pair of cervical, two pairs of thoracic and a pair of abdominal air sacs. The air sacs help to maintain high body … WebFeb 4, 2024 · Click here 👆 to get an answer to your question ️ How many extra air sacs present in pigeon

Histological examination of organs from 72 infected birds exhibited schizogonic stages in hepatic, spleen and, to a lesser extent, kidney cells ... google download pc 32 bitsWebPigeons have nine air sacs and they are as follows. Fig: Air sacs of pigeons (birds). 1. Interclavicular It is a single median air sac and triangular in shape. It is a large air sac. It is connected to both lungs. It is located between the two limbs of the furcula. google download pc 7WebMar 26, 2012 · Birds lack a diaphragm, and air moves through the lungs and into and out of the air sacs in two cycles as their sternum expands and contracts with each breath. While air is in the lungs, exchange of oxygen and carbon dioxide occurs. The air sacs help keep birds “light as a feather” and buoyant for flight.
